Colavita USA - A Family Tradition

Colavita USA, based in Linden, New Jersey, can trace its origins back to 1978 when, with a simple handshake, Enrico Colavita and John J. Profaci agreed that the American consumer should be introduced to a genuine, affordable Italian extra virgin olive oil. With that handshake the two would unwittingly embark on a journey that would establish Colavita Extra Virgin Olive Oil as a national leader in the extra virgin olive oil category and the Colavita brand as a major force in the Italian specialty food business.

Back in the early 1980's Mr. Profaci, who remains President and CEO, was immediately challenged by skeptical consumers who felt that extra virgin olive oil was too green, too dark or too intense in flavor. Because of such sentiment, distribution of the product was often limited to the shelves of specialty food stores.

This skepticism has been resoundingly overcome by a wealth of positive health news and a continuing marketing campaign that focuses on educating consumers. Consumer awareness began to rise, and as a result the percentage of American households purchasing extra virgin olive oil reached 10%, a staggering level when one considers the category's humble beginnings. Demand for Colavita grew and today Colavita Extra Virgin Olive Oil can now be found in almost every major supermarket chain in the United States.

Colavita USA's reputation for quality translated into success for the Colavita Pasta and Colavita Balsamic Vinegar product lines that the company also imports from Italy. To meet the demands of American consumers, the product line has now been expanded to include a full selection of wine vinegars, marinated vegetables, pasta sauces, gift baskets and even olive oil-based skin care products.

Today, Colavita USA remains a family business. John J. Profaci, joined by his four sons, Joseph, John A., Robert and Anthony, continue to grow the company focusing on Italian tradition and quality in all aspects of the business. To symbolize their dedication to these ideals and to celebrate the history of Italian food in the United States, the three Colavita family entities (Colavita USA, Colavita Olive Oil, Colavita Pasta) joined to help build
The Colavita Center for Italian Food and Wine
at the Culinary Institute of America in Hyde Park, New York. The Colavita Center, opened in May 2001, rests alongside the Hilton Library and the Marriott Continuing Education Center at the Institute's main campus. The Colavita families hope that the Center will help serve the Italian tradition of fine quality for future generations to come.
